Singapore Pro Wrestling to return with first physical event after two years on May 27
The event will feature The Statement Andruew Tang as well as Singapore Champion Da Butcherman.
Singapore Pro Wrestling (SPW) is set to host its first physical event for the public after a two-year hiatus, announced the local wrestling promotion on Thursday (May 12).
The event, titled Homecoming, will take place at the Singapore Federation of Chinese Clan Association on May 27.
In its main event, high-flyer Aiden Rex will challenge reigning SPW Southeast Asian (SEA) Champion The Statement Andruew Tang for the championship.
Additionally, Singapore Champion Da Butcherman will confront ring announcer Mr Frois after publicly calling him out multiple times.
The SPW SEA Tag Team champions Alexis Lee and Nyc are also set to defend their championships against unannounced Thai challengers from SETUP Thailand Pro Wrestling.
This event marks the first time in two years in which the public are able to catch SPW’s matches physically.
SPW had previously hosted three private physical shows in April to give back to the migrant workers in Singapore. These events were not open to the public and were live-streamed on SPW’s Facebook page instead.
Ringside tickets for Homecoming will cost $60 while the premium and general tickets are priced at $45 and $30 respectively.
